4.6 / 5 4.6 / 5 John [Gloucester, GB] on 28/05/2007 (Mature couple)

Very clean & comfortable. All the added litle extras, tea coffee cake & biscuits.

Nothing

Overall: This hotel although small had everything for a short stay. Mine hosts were very friendly and made us very welcome, breakfast was a treat. Although situated on a hill & near a main road it did not cause a problem. We knew it was non smoking so that was no problem either. A delightful place to stay.  (99083596)

5.0 / 5 5.0 / 5 Glynnis A [Rhymney Tredegar, United Kingdom;GB] on 15/03/2007 (Mature couple)

The owners were friendly, and helpful. Hotel was spotless and food was very good. We were greeted with tea or coffee which was very nice.

Overall: The hotel is in a good location, walking distance to the town and also the Riviera Centre which was where our interest lay, but also very quiet. Our room was very nice with extras like safe deposit box,ironing facilities along with the usual hair dryer and tea /coffee making facilities. Central heating was good as in March it still gets quite cold in the evenings. Clean towels every day and room was also cleaned daily. Food was very good and plenty of it.  (99361520)

4.7 / 5 4.7 / 5 Anonymous on 02/06/2006 (Other)

Well equipped, with a hairdryer, kettle in room with a variety of teas and coffees. This hotel is spotlessly clean and friendly with good food and plenty of it. The owner phoned me to confirm the booking, so I knew I was heading to friendly establishment, they also collected us from the coach station, which was a big help, as it is in an out-of-the-way street

On a hill. long way from main shops and harbour.

Overall: Generally this accommodation is very good, with lots of extras, like a hairdryer, shoeshine, hot drinks facilities (Free) toiletries and clean towels daily, so travellers can cut back and travel light. There is a bar, but I did not use it nor did I see anyone else. As I travelled with my elderly, but generally fit Mum, We found it was a long way from the main shopping area, with a hill to climb on the return journey from shops, bars or seafront. I would recommend this place, the food is good and the proprietor is helpful and friendly. Beware of taxi drivers, different driver different price.  (3304751692)

5.0 / 5 5.0 / 5 Janet [Ipswich, United Kingdom;GB] on 06/12/2005 (Group of adult friends)

It was comfortable, spotlessly clean, the food delicious and plentiful with good choices.

Overall: The hotelier rang me before our stay and I felt welcome before we arrived! The actual welcome was warm with a much needed cup of tea. We were pleased with the rooms which were spotless and comfortable with pleanty of tea, coffee and chocolate drinks.Breakfasts were delicious in a pleasant dining room. The propritors were very friendly with recommendations for places to visit which were useful. We would definately stay there again if we were visiting the area.  (2931053)
